Fine bubble tube diffusers play a crucial role in aquaculture. Improved water circulation is one of their key benefits. These diffusers create thousands of tiny bubbles that increase surface area. As the bubbles rise, they agitate the water. This agitation promotes uniform mixing of nutrients and oxygen.
Homogeneity in tanks is essential for aquatic life. Without it, some areas may become deprived of oxygen. This can lead to stress for fish and other organisms. Fine bubble diffusers help to address this issue. They disperse oxygen evenly, ensuring every corner of the tank is well-aerated.
However, it’s important to monitor the flow rates and bubble sizes. An excessive number of bubbles can lead to turbulence. Too strong of a flow may disrupt delicate marine life. There’s a balance that needs to be maintained. Observing and adjusting the setup is vital to achieving the best conditions. This process can be challenging but is worth the effort for healthier aquatic ecosystems.
Fine bubble tube diffusers play a crucial role in aquaculture. One major benefit is the reduction of waste accumulation. These diffusers release tiny bubbles that enhance oxygen transfer efficiency. This process leads to better biological activity that helps break down organic waste.
According to a recent industry report, fine bubble diffusion can increase oxygen transfer efficiency by up to 30%. Improved oxygen levels promote the growth of beneficial bacteria. This bacteria can effectively decompose organic waste. As a result, sedimentation in tanks and ponds is minimized, leading to cleaner water.
Cleaner water is essential for aquatic life. Poor water quality can result in stress and disease among fish populations. A study showed that enhanced water quality can increase fish yield by 20%. However, it’s important to note that not all systems are the same. Some setups require additional filtration measures. A balance must be struck for optimal results.
